Jessie Gladden West

Jessie Gladden West passed away peacefully in her sleep Saturday morning, May 9, 2020, at the age of 96. She was born on March 25, 1924, in Caddo Gap, Arkansas to the late Herbert and Celia Gladden. In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her husband of over 50 years, Orlin West, and her four brothers, Charles Gladden, Tom Gladden, Bob Gladden, and James Gladden. Jessie is survived by her son, Doug West and wife Peggy of Sheridan, Arkansas, her brother Larry (Beth) of Flower Mount, Texas, grandsons Jonathan West (Wendy) of Benton, Arkansas, and Dr. Andrew West (Caitlin) of Rogers, Arkansas, as well as four great grandchildren, Ian, Brennan, Charlie, and Ellie. She is also survived by many other extended family members and friends. She was a graduate of Caddo Gap High School and Ouachita Baptist University in Arkadelphia, Arkansas, where she majored in Music with a performance emphasis in piano. She continued to play piano her entire adult life serving as the church pianist for First Baptist Church, Dumas for over 50 years. Her professional life was spent as a music teacher in the Dumas School District for over 30 years. Jessie's life can be defined by her faith in God, her service to her church, First Baptist Church of Dumas, and her love of family. In later years she was active in the Delta Memorial Hospital Auxiliary by working at the hospital store, blood drives, and other auxiliary projects.
